How to Clean Smoke From Electronics

Discovering your electronics coated in a layer of soot and smelling of smoke after a fire can be disheartening. It’s natural to wonder if your beloved gadgets are ruined. The good news is that with careful steps, you can often salvage them.

Initial Steps: Safety First!

Before you touch anything, safety is paramount. Always unplug electronics from the power source. Smoke and soot can be conductive, and if there’s any moisture present from firefighting efforts, you risk electric shock or further damage.

Give the area time to air out. If the air quality is still poor, consider wearing a mask. Do not wait to address the smoke damage, as it can become more permanent over time.

Assess the Damage

Take a good look at your electronics. Is it just a light film of soot, or is there visible charring or melted plastic? For minor residue, you might be able to handle it yourself. For anything more severe, professional help is strongly recommended.

Cleaning the Exterior Surfaces

Most of your cleaning efforts will focus on the outer casings of your devices. This is where the bulk of the visible soot resides.

The Gentle Wipe-Down

Start with the gentlest method. Use a dry, lint-free microfiber cloth. Gently wipe down all accessible exterior surfaces. This will pick up loose soot particles without smearing them.

If the dry cloth isn’t enough, slightly dampen a corner of the cloth with distilled water. Wring it out thoroughly so it’s barely damp. Gently wipe the surfaces again. Distilled water is key because it lacks the minerals found in tap water that could leave streaks or residue.

Tackling Stubborn Residue

For areas with caked-on soot, you might need a mild cleaning solution. Many experts recommend a solution of equal parts distilled water and white vinegar. Again, use this sparingly on a barely damp cloth.

Test this solution on an inconspicuous area first. Gently wipe the affected spots. Immediately follow up with a clean, damp cloth (distilled water only) to rinse away the vinegar solution. Finally, dry the area thoroughly with a clean microfiber cloth.

Cleaning Inside Electronics: A Delicate Operation

Cleaning the interior of electronics is far more challenging and carries higher risks. Soot can get into vents, fans, and circuit boards. If you’re not comfortable with electronics disassembly, call a professional right away.

Ventilation and Fans

If you decide to proceed, first ensure the device is unplugged and has been sitting out for a while to allow any internal moisture to evaporate. You can use a can of compressed air to blow dust and loose soot out of vents and away from fans. Be sure to hold the can upright and use short bursts.

Circuit Boards and Internal Components

Soot on circuit boards can cause short circuits. If you’ve opened the device, you might see a fine, powdery residue. For very minor, dry soot, a soft brush (like a clean makeup brush) or more compressed air might help. The Lingering Odor Problem

Even after cleaning, the smoky smell can linger. This is because odor molecules can penetrate plastics and internal components. For persistent odors, specialized deodorizing treatments are often necessary.

Activated Charcoal and Baking Soda

Placing bowls of activated charcoal or baking soda near (but not touching) the electronics can help absorb some of the odor. Leave them in a sealed room with the electronics for several days.

Ozone Treatment (Use with Extreme Caution)

Ozone generators are effective at neutralizing odors. However, they can also damage certain materials and electronics if used improperly or for too long. Never run an ozone generator while electronics or people are in the room. It’s best left to professionals experienced in odor removal.

Post-Cleaning Testing and Precautions

After you’ve cleaned the exterior, and if you’ve cleaned any accessible interior parts, it’s time for cautious testing.

Ventilated Area Testing

Plug in and turn on the electronic device in a well-ventilated area. Listen for any unusual noises. Watch for any flickering lights or strange behavior on the screen. If anything seems off, turn it off immediately and unplug it.

Monitor Performance

Use the device for short periods initially. Pay attention to how it operates. Overheating or sudden shutdowns can indicate underlying smoke damage that wasn’t fully resolved.

Consider Replacement

Sometimes, despite best efforts, electronics may not function correctly after smoke exposure. It’s important to know when to cut your losses and replace the item. The cost of repeated repairs or potential fire hazards from damaged electronics might outweigh the cost of a new device.

A Comparison of Cleaning Methods

Here’s a quick look at common cleaning agents and their suitability for electronics:

Cleaning Agent Pros Cons Best For
Dry Microfiber Cloth Gentle, effective for loose soot May not remove sticky residue Initial dusting of all surfaces
Distilled Water (Damp Cloth) Removes light grime without streaks Not for heavy, greasy soot Follow-up cleaning after dry wipe
Vinegar & Water Solution Cuts through tougher residue Must be thoroughly rinsed; can damage some finishes Stubborn soot spots on casings
Compressed Air Clears dust and debris from vents Can spread fine soot if not careful; use short bursts Internal vents, fan blades
Specialized Electronic Cleaners Formulated for electronics; safe when used correctly Can be expensive; requires careful application Internal components (often by professionals)

Can smoke damage permanently ruin electronics?

Smoke residue, especially if left untreated, can cause permanent damage. Soot is acidic and corrosive. It can corrode circuits, clog vents, and lead to short circuits or component failure over time. The sooner you address it, the better the chances of saving your devices.

Is it safe to use electronics that have been exposed to smoke?

It can be risky. Smoke residue can be conductive, potentially causing short circuits and electrical fires. Additionally, breathing in fumes from heated electronic components coated in soot can pose health risks. Always unplug them and clean them thoroughly before attempting to power them on.

How can I tell if smoke damage is too severe for DIY cleaning?

If the soot is thick, greasy, or accompanied by any charring or melting, it’s likely too severe for DIY cleaning. Also, if you notice any signs of corrosion on metal parts or if the smell is overpowering, it’s best to call professionals. Attempting to clean severely damaged electronics yourself could worsen the problem.
